About

Nicole Westerfeld is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Molecular Biology and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Nicole Westerfeld has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 451 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 8 papers in Molecular Biology and 8 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Nicole Westerfeld’s work include Mosquito-borne diseases and control (9 papers), Malaria Research and Control (9 papers) and vaccines and immunoinformatics approaches (7 papers). Nicole Westerfeld is often cited by papers focused on Mosquito-borne diseases and control (9 papers), Malaria Research and Control (9 papers) and vaccines and immunoinformatics approaches (7 papers). Nicole Westerfeld coll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Gambia and United Kingdom. Nicole Westerfeld's co-authors include Rinaldo Zurbriggen, Gerd Pluschke, Andreas R. Kammer, Mario Amacker, Silvia Rasi, Shinji L. Okitsu, Blaise Genton, Christian Moser, Claudia Daubenberger and Marcel Tanner and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Vaccine and Peptides.
